Mechanical Trapped Key Interlocks for Controlled, Sequential Safety
Complex safety procedures often fail when steps are skipped or performed out of order. Mechanical trapped key interlocks solve this by physically enforcing safe sequences—ensuring access is only possible once all hazards are properly isolated.
The mGard range from Fortress Safety uses purely mechanical key control to manage access in systems with multiple energy sources. By reducing reliance on electrical wiring, mGard helps simplify installation and ongoing maintenance while supporting high safety integrity levels.
- Supports applications up to PLe / Category 4 and SIL 3
- Prevents unintended access through controlled key sequencing
- Reduces wiring complexity compared to electrical interlock systems
- Uses a managed key database to prevent duplicate key codes

Fluid Power Safety for Reliable Energy Isolation
In fluid-powered systems, safety depends on absolute confidence that energy is fully isolated—especially during rundown or maintenance. Fortress fluid power safety solutions are designed to prevent single-point failures by combining redundant monitoring with mechanical safeguards that ensure pressure is safely exhausted.
TMMI applies these Fortress Safety solutions in fluid systems where safe isolation, controlled rundown, and verified pressure release are required.
- Redundant operation and monitoring to prevent single-component failure
- Cross-linked exhaust paths to guarantee pressure isolation
- Positively driven dual mechanical contacts for reliable spool position feedback
- Serviceable, robust designs to minimize downtime
